在SQL中,可以使用CREATE TABLE语句将查询结果保存为新的临时表。具体步骤如下:
以下是一个示例:
-- 创建新的临时表
CREATE TABLE temp_table (
column1 datatype,
column2 datatype,
...
);
-- 将查询结果插入到临时表中
INSERT INTO temp_table (column1, column2, ...)
SELECT column1, column2, ...
FROM your_table
WHERE condition;
-- 查询临时表的数据
SELECT *
FROM temp_table;
在上述示例中,你需要将"temp_table"替换为你想要的临时表名,"column1, column2, ..."替换为你想要保存的列名,"your_table"替换为你的数据源表名,"condition"替换为你的查询条件。
对于腾讯云相关产品,推荐使用腾讯云数据库(TencentDB)来保存查询结果作为临时表。腾讯云数据库提供了多种类型的数据库,包括关系型数据库(如MySQL、SQL Server)、NoSQL数据库(如MongoDB、Redis)等,可以根据具体需求选择适合的数据库产品。你可以访问腾讯云官网了解更多关于腾讯云数据库的信息:腾讯云数据库产品介绍。
领取专属 10元无门槛券
手把手带您无忧上云